Job Description Terracon Archaeologist Principal Investigator $66,500-$79,000 / Pay commensurate with experience and qualifications Are you looking to join a budding environmental planning practice in the Upper Midwest with the opportunity to build and lead your own local archaeological team? Terracon seeks a full-time Archaeological Principal Investigator preferably based in Wisconsin to further cultivate our archaeological services in the western Great Lakes region and collaborate with our established cultural and heritage resources professionals across the company nationwide. Founded in 1965, Terracon is a leading national consulting engineering firm specializing in environmental, facilities, geotechnical, and materials services. We are 100% employee-owned, which allows us to preserve a culture of togetherness and share the benefits when our hard work creates financial success. Come explore with us! About Terracon Terracon is a 100 percent employee-owned multidiscipline consulting firm comprised of more than 7,000 curious minds focused on solving engineering and technical challenges from more than 180 locations nationwide. Since 1965, Terracon has evolved into a successful multi-discipline firm specializing in environmental, facilities, geotechnical, and materials services. Terracon's growth is due to our talented employee-owners exceeding expectations in client service and growing their careers with new and exciting opportunities in the marketplace. Terracon's vision of "Together, we are best at people" is demonstrated through our excellent compensation and benefits package. Based on eligibility, role and job status, we offer many programs including medical, dental, vision, life insurance, 401(k) plan, paid time off and holidays, education reimbursement, and various bonus programs.
